Add more help options to corerun (#4973)
authorJames Ko <jamesqko@gmail.com>
Wed, 18 May 2016 00:16:32 +0000 (20:16 -0400)
committerJan Kotas <jkotas@microsoft.com>
Wed, 18 May 2016 00:16:32 +0000 (17:16 -0700)
src/coreclr/hosts/corerun/corerun.cpp
src/coreclr/hosts/unixcorerun/corerun.cpp

index d037fe8..e7ddab2 100644 (file)
@@ -657,7 +657,7 @@ int __cdecl wmain(const int argc, const wchar_t* argv[])
         } else if ( stringsEqual(arg, W("/d")) || stringsEqual(arg, W("-d")) ) {
                 waitForDebugger = true;
                 return true;
-        } else if ( stringsEqual(arg, W("/?")) || stringsEqual(arg, W("-?")) ) {
+        } else if ( stringsEqual(arg, W("/?")) || stringsEqual(arg, W("-?")) || stringsEqual(arg, W("-h")) || stringsEqual(arg, W("--help")) ) {
             helpRequested = true;
             return true;
         } else {
index 7a020a4..da886d4 100644 (file)
@@ -56,7 +56,7 @@ bool ParseArguments(
                         break;
                     }
                 }
-                else if (strcmp(argv[i], "--help") == 0)
+                else if (strcmp(argv[i], "-?") == 0 || strcmp(argv[i], "-h") == 0 || strcmp(argv[i], "--help") == 0)
                 {
                     DisplayUsage();
                     break;